Survive's have been active in the Japanese metal scene for over 20 years, ago – in fact, it was 1998 when former Death File guitarist and mastermind NEMO decided to form a thrash metal band of his own. Since then, the band have had the opportunity to share stages all over the world with legendary metal bands such as Napalm Death, At The Gates, Kreator, Overkill and Venom Inc.
Currently, the band is promoting their latest album Immortal Warriors, released through Sliptrick Records.

Survive are: NEMO (Vocals, Guitar) | GAKU (Guitar) | SINJILOW (Bass) | SHINTAROU (Drums)

KILL ALL THE GENTLEMEN:
Kill All The Gentlemen once law abiding peaceful men, now incarnated unclean, malevolent remnants of the murdered.
Formed in 2013 in Exeter, Kill All The Gentlemen is a four-piece metal band delivering an authentic blend of UK-brewed Death Metal: thoughtful, intricate and often melodic songwriting meet adrenaline-fuelled, blast-you-in-the-face runs. With influences ranging from Iron Maiden all the way to The Black Dahlia Murder, KATG's latest album “The Loss And The Rapture” is a perfect concoction of the old and the new. 
Ever since the release of their debut EP “The Faustian Delusion”, KATG have always been attentive to quality: the release earned the band a feature on Terrorizer Magazine, as well as a showcase on the industry bible the Music Week and a special performance at Bloodstock Festival. On top of that, the band joined the legendary Napalm Death for their first East European tour, which enabled foreign audiences to get aquainted with the band's high-octane performance.
